    Conduction and convection modes of heat transfer CANNOT operate between bodies separated by _________.

    A.

    water

    B.

    ice

    C.

    aluminium

    D.

    vacuum

    Correct option is D


    Conduction and convection require a medium for the transfer of heat:
    · Conduction occurs through direct molecular interactions within a material or between two contacting materials.
    · Convection involves the bulk motion of a fluid (liquid or gas) to transfer heat.
    In a vacuum, there is no medium (neither solid, liquid, nor gas) to facilitate conduction or convection. Hence, only radiation, which involves electromagnetic waves, can transfer heat through a vacuum.
